DHCP дегеніміз не? (Динамикалық хост конфигурациясының протоколы)

Мазмұны:

DHCP дегеніміз не? (Динамикалық хост конфигурациясының протоколы)
DHCP дегеніміз не? (Динамикалық хост конфигурациясының протоколы)
Anonim

DHCP (Динамикалық хост конфигурациясының протоколы) – желідегі IP мекенжайларын тарату үшін жылдам, автоматты және орталық басқаруды қамтамасыз ететін протокол. Ол сондай-ақ құрылғыдағы ішкі желі маскасын, әдепкі шлюзді және DNS сервер ақпаратын конфигурациялау үшін қолданылады.

Интернет-инженерлік жұмыс тобының динамикалық хост конфигурациясы жұмыс тобы DHCP құрды.

DHCP қалай жұмыс істейді

DHCP сервері бірегей IP мекенжайларын шығарады және басқа желі ақпаратын автоматты түрде конфигурациялайды. Көптеген үйлер мен шағын кәсіпорындарда маршрутизатор DHCP сервері ретінде әрекет етеді. Үлкен желілерде бұл рөлді бір компьютер атқаруы мүмкін.

Image
Image

Бұл жұмыс істеу үшін құрылғы (клиент) маршрутизатордан (хост) IP мекенжайын сұрайды. Содан кейін клиент желіде байланысуы үшін хост қолжетімді IP мекенжайын тағайындайды.

Құрылғы қосылғанда және DHCP сервері бар желіге қосылғанда, ол серверге DHCPDISCOVER сұрауы деп аталатын сұрау жібереді.

DISCOVER пакеті DHCP серверіне жеткеннен кейін сервер құрылғы пайдалана алатын IP мекенжайын ұстайды, содан кейін клиентке DHCPOFFER пакеті бар мекенжайды ұсынады.

Таңдалған IP мекенжайына ұсыныс жасалғаннан кейін құрылғы оны қабылдау үшін DHCP серверіне DHCPREQUEST пакетімен жауап береді. Содан кейін сервер құрылғыда нақты IP мекенжайы бар екенін растау және жаңа мекенжайды алу алдында құрылғы мекенжайды пайдалана алатын уақыт мөлшерін анықтау үшін ACK жібереді.

Сервер құрылғыда IP мекенжайы жоқ деп шешсе, ол NACK жібереді.

DHCP пайдаланудың артықшылықтары мен кемшіліктері

Компьютер немесе желіге (жергілікті немесе интернетке) қосылатын кез келген құрылғы сол желіде байланысу үшін дұрыс конфигурациялануы керек. DHCP бұл конфигурацияның автоматты түрде орындалуына мүмкіндік беретіндіктен, ол компьютерлер, қосқыштар, смартфондар және ойын консольдері сияқты желіге қосылатын барлық дерлік құрылғыларда қолданылады.

Осы динамикалық IP мекенжайын тағайындау себебінен екі құрылғының бірдей IP мекенжайы болуы ықтималдығы аз, бұл қолмен тағайындалған, статикалық IP мекенжайларын пайдаланғанда жиі кездеседі.

DHCP пайдалану желіні басқаруды жеңілдетеді. Әкімшілік тұрғыдан алғанда, желідегі әрбір құрылғы мекенжайды автоматты түрде алу үшін орнатылған әдепкі желі параметрлерінен басқа ештеңесі жоқ IP мекенжайын ала алады. Балама – желідегі әрбір құрылғыға мекенжайларды қолмен тағайындау.

Бұл құрылғылар IP мекенжайын автоматты түрде ала алатындықтан, құрылғылар бір желіден екіншісіне еркін қозғала алады (әр құрылғының DHCP орнатылғанын ескерсек) және IP мекенжайын автоматты түрде алады, бұл мобильді құрылғылар үшін пайдалы.

Көп жағдайда құрылғыда DHCP сервері тағайындаған IP мекенжайы болса, бұл мекенжай құрылғы желіге қосылған сайын өзгереді. Егер IP мекенжайлары қолмен тағайындалса, әкімшілер әрбір жаңа клиентке белгілі бір мекенжай беруі керек және басқа құрылғылар сол мекенжайды пайдаланбас бұрын тағайындалған бар мекенжайларды қолмен тағайындау алынып тасталуы керек. Бұл көп уақытты қажет етеді және әрбір құрылғыны қолмен конфигурациялау қателердің болу мүмкіндігін арттырады.

DHCP пайдаланудың артықшылықтары да, кемшіліктері де бар. Динамикалық, өзгеретін IP мекенжайларын принтерлер мен файл серверлері сияқты тұрақты және тұрақты қатынасты қажет ететін құрылғылар үшін пайдаланбау керек. Құрылғылардың бұл түрлері негізінен кеңсе орталарында болғанымен, оларды өзгеретін IP мекенжайымен тағайындау мүмкін емес. Мысалы, желілік принтерде болашақта белгілі бір уақытта өзгеретін IP мекенжайы болса, осы принтерге қосылған әрбір компьютер онымен қалай байланысу керектігін түсіну үшін параметрлерін үнемі жаңартып отыруы керек.

Орнатудың бұл түрі қажет емес және мұндай құрылғылар түрлеріне DHCP қолданбай, орнына оларға статикалық IP мекенжайын тағайындау арқылы болдырмауға болады.

Ұй желісіндегі компьютерге тұрақты қашықтан қол жеткізу қажет болса, дәл осындай идея орындалады. Егер DHCP қосылса, бұл компьютер бір сәтте жаңа IP мекенжайын алады, яғни сіз сол компьютер үшін жазған мекенжай ұзақ уақыт дәл болмайды. Егер IP мекенжайына негізделген кіруге негізделген қашықтан кіру бағдарламалық құралын пайдалансаңыз, DHCP өшіріп, сол құрылғы үшін статикалық IP мекенжайын пайдаланыңыз.

DHCP туралы қосымша ақпарат

DHCP сервері мекенжайы бар құрылғыларға қызмет көрсету үшін пайдаланатын IP мекенжайларының ауқымын немесе ауқымын анықтайды. Бұл мекенжайлар пулы құрылғының жарамды желі қосылымын алуының жалғыз жолы болып табылады.

Бұл DHCP соншалықты пайдалы болуының тағы бір себебі. Ол қол жетімді мекенжайлар пулын қажет етпестен бірнеше құрылғыға белгілі бір уақыт аралығында желіге қосылуға мүмкіндік береді. Мысалы, егер сервер 20 мекенжайды анықтаса, бір уақытта 20-дан аспайтын құрылғы қолжетімді IP мекенжайларының бірін пайдаланбайтын болса, желіге 30, 50, 200 немесе одан да көп құрылғылар қосыла алады.

DHCP IP мекенжайларын белгілі бір уақыт кезеңіне (жалдау мерзімі деп аталады) тағайындайтындықтан, компьютердің IP мекенжайын табу үшін ipconfig сияқты пәрмендерді пайдалану уақыт өте әртүрлі нәтиже береді.

DHCP өз клиенттеріне динамикалық IP мекенжайларын жеткізу үшін пайдаланылғанымен, бұл статикалық IP мекенжайларын бір уақытта пайдалану мүмкін емес дегенді білдірмейді. Динамикалық мекенжайларды алатын құрылғылар мен IP мекенжайлары оларға қолмен тағайындалған құрылғылардың қоспасы екеуі де бір желіде болуы мүмкін.

ISP IP мекенжайларын тағайындау үшін DHCP пайдаланады. Мұны жалпыға ортақ IP мекенжайыңызды анықтау кезінде көруге болады. Үй желіңізде тұрақты IP мекенжайы болмаса, ол уақыт өте келе өзгеруі мүмкін. Бұл әдетте жалпыға қолжетімді веб-қызметтері бар компанияларға ғана тән.

Windows жүйесінде APIPA DHCP сервері құрылғыға функционалды серверді жеткізе алмаған кезде арнайы уақытша IP мекенжайын тағайындайды және ол жұмыс істейтінін алғанша осы мекенжайды пайдаланады.

ЖҚС

    DHCP бақылау дегеніміз не?

    DHCP қадағалау - бұл қолайсыз деп анықтайтын кез келген DHCP трафигін тоқтататын екінші деңгейлі қауіпсіздік технологиясы. Желілік коммутатор операциялық жүйесіне кіріктірілген бақылау технологиясы рұқсат етілмеген DHCP серверлерінің DHCP клиенттеріне IP мекенжайларын ұсынуына жол бермейді.

    DHCP релесі дегеніміз не?

    Релелік агент – клиенттер мен серверлер арасында DHCP пакеттерін қайта жіберетін хост. Желі әкімшісі бір физикалық ішкі желіде емес клиенттер мен серверлер арасында сұраулар мен жауаптарды қайта жіберу үшін реле агенттерін пайдалана алады.

Ұсынылған: